When choosing coloured markers, consider the following aspects:
  • Types: There are various types of coloured markers, including permanent, washable, and dual-tip markers, each suited for different purposes.
  • Tip Size: Markers come with different tip sizes, from fine tips for detailed work to broad tips for filling in larger areas.
  • Color Range: A wide color palette allows for creative expression and can help you achieve the desired look for your projects.
  • Quality: Look for markers that offer rich pigmentation and smooth application for the best results.
